
Hip-hop celebrities are joining for a charity golf tournament this month, for The Scion Release Invitational which takes place in Scottsdale, at the Arizona Biltmore Resort and Spa and the Tournament Players Club (TPC) from March 19-21 and the benefits goes for the Boys & Girls Club of America.Among many celebrities that will perform for this charity project, you can find the hip-hop celebrity 50 Cent, G-Unit, Paul Wall, Mobb Deep, Timbaland and Trina. At the same time, the charity event will also serve as the launch of Scion’s new sportswear collection, Release, a line that combines traditional golf wear with high-end streetwear.
Scion is incredibly excited to be working with mBF, who has provided invaluable insight and effort in helping to produce this event. Together, Scion and mBF have created an exciting three-day event filled with golf, music, and charity benefiting the Boys & Girls Clubs of America.
- said Jeri Yoshizu, Scion sales and promotions manager -
